European Flyers Completes Merger with Aerotec

European Flyers has merged with Aerotec Escuela de Pilotos in a strategic move, creating one of Spain's largest pilot training centers. The merger, formalized on April 7 in Madrid, marks a significant step in European Flyers' growth and consolidation strategy. Russell Bedford Spain's Financial Advisory team in Madrid facilitated the merger by conducting thorough due diligence in financial, tax, labor, and legal aspects of Aerotec Escuela de Pilotos. The newly formed entity awaits regulatory approval to operate with a combined fleet of 50 aircraft, 14 simulators, and approximately 200 professionals across four key Spanish locations: Cuatro Vientos, Mutxamel, Casarrubios del Monte, and Sevilla. Javier Concejo of Russell Bedford expressed pleasure in supporting European Flyers through this transaction that promises to elevate aviation training in Spain. According to European Flyers' General Director Luis Miano Gómez, this merger is integral to their business plan, enhancing the company's competitiveness nationally and internationally and ensuring the highest training standards to meet the aviation sector's demand.
